For the mineral torbernite, Cu(UO2)2(PO4)2⋅8H2O, determine the ratio, by number, of H atoms to O atoms

Answer:

The ratio by number of H atoms to O atoms is: 4:5

Step-by-step explanation:

The mineral torbernite, :
Cu(UO_2)_2(PO_4)2⋅8H_2O

Number of oxygen atoms in the mineral :

=
2* 2+4* 2+8* 1=20

Number of hydrogen atoms in the mineral :

=
8* 2=16

The ratio by number of H atoms to O atoms is:


(16)/(20)=(4)/(5)=4:5
